PTT
Submit
Submit
選擇語言
正體中文
简体中文
PTT
Database
[SQL ] 判斷非日期字串
作者:
otherman
(總經理)
2020-03-11 09:27:13
資料庫名稱:mssql
資料庫版本:2016
內容/問題描述:
各位高手好,最近有一個需求,是需要在資料表的欄位中判斷
比如說某個欄位是up_date,varchar(10),但是user可能不小心
key成空白、空格,或是a,b,c...
格式一定要是20200130,不能是20200132或是abcdefghi,或是_0200130
這樣的非日期字串,如果是非日期字串則判斷false,請問可以用純sql
加內建函式就可以嗎?還是獨立寫funtion,要怎麼寫?
謝謝
作者: maple1221
2020-03-11 12:29:00
試看看 ISDATE()、TRY_CAST()、TRY_CONVERT()
作者:
cutekid
(可愛小孩子)
2020-03-11 14:04:00
學習!
作者:
oherman
(qq)
2020-03-17 14:26:00
很好用的function…
繼續閱讀
[SQL ] 同時多欄位串同張表
g8wei
[SQL ] 訂單資料統計
yimean
[SQL ] Mariadb ODBC driver on Mac
ataru921
[SQL ] sqlite 程式開發工具
yimean
[SQL ] where =搜尋不到但where like可以
espeondoug
[SQL] 重複資料的移除問題
giveadamn
[SQL ] 2700萬筆資料做group by
ctr1
Fw: [情報] 年後轉職 AI技術應用工程師失業者培訓
oepan
Re: [SQL ] 將撈出的名單依數量重複次數
criky
[SQL ] 執行預存程序但只要某一個結果集
qazwsx99876
Links
booklink
Contact Us: admin [ a t ] ucptt.com